  • Patent number: 10114426
    Abstract: An expansion card includes a mounting bracket with a full height I/O panel with a top mounting panel attached thereto extending orthogonally away. A low profile printed circuit board assembly (PCBA) is physically attached to at least one of the top mounting panel and the full height I/O panel, and the mounting bracket and low profile PCBA define a full height expansion card. The low profile PCBA has a card edge that is insertably connectable to an I/O connector of an information handling system (IHS) to communicate with other components of the IHS. A full height heat sink is attached to the low profile PCBA and extends across a portion of the top mounting panel, providing increased heat dissipation for functional components of the low profile PCBA during operation of the low profile PCBA. A battery compartment is mounted on the mounting panel and supplies power to the functional components.

  • Patent number: 9807903
    Abstract: A key lock module for securing a chassis for use with an information handling system to a rack. The key lock module includes a bracket and a rotatable lock housed in the bracket. The rotatable lock includes a locking arm configured to rotate between a locked position and an unlocked position. The key lock module also includes a bracket hook having a first end and a second end. The first end is coupled to the bracket such that the bracket hook may be depressed when the rotatable lock is in the unlocked position. The second end is positioned to interface with the locking arm when the rotatable lock is in the locked position such that the bracket hook may not be depressed. The bracket hook also is configured to engage with a rack to prevent a chassis associated with the key lock module from being removed from the rack when the bracket hook is not depressed.

  • Patent number: 9785205
    Abstract: Quick-release device carriers for computer chassis are described. In some embodiments, a carrier configured to couple and to decouple a device into or from a chassis may include: a front panel having a proximal edge, a distal edge opposite the proximal edge, and a handle nearest the proximal edge, where the proximal edge includes at least one protrusion; and a bracket slideable into the chassis, where the bracket includes a lateral portion and a rear portion, where the distal edge is coupled to the lateral portion via a hinge, where the rear portion includes an opening configured to accommodate an electronic connector between the device and the chassis, where the at least one protrusion is configured to latch onto at least one corresponding groove of a fixed portion of the chassis when the carrier is in a closed position, and where the fixed portion is parallel to the lateral portion.

  • Patent number: 9098253
    Abstract: Daughter cards couple to an information handling system chassis and are secured in place with insertion of a retainer in a retainer guide that aligns to engage with securing elements of the daughter cards coupled to the chassis. A hinge member couples the retainer to the retainer guide between an inserted position and an idle position to maintain the retainer attached to the chassis but removed out of the way for daughter card manipulation during addition or removal of the daughter card at the chassis.

  • Patent number: 7907421
    Abstract: Apparatus and methods for retention of computer expansion cards and/or card bay covers inside a card bay of an information handling system chassis, and that may include an expansion card retaining apparatus that includes a pivotable first end configured to attachably rotate relative to a securing surface of the information handling system chassis, a latching second end configured to releasably lock the expansion card retaining apparatus in a locking position that prevents rotation of the expansion card retaining apparatus about the pivotable first end, at least one resiliently deformable coupling section extending between the pivotable first end and the latching second end to maintain the latching second end in the locking position, and a retention section extending between the at least one coupling section and the pivotable first end.
